

Charles Franklin "Buck" Bruce, age 92, of Richmond, Virginia, passed away on Wednesday, February 4, 2026. He was preceded in death by his beloved wife of 55 years, Gladys Winifred Taylor Bruce; his mother, Mamie Louise Pitts Bruce; and his father, Charles Franklin Bruce.
Buck proudly served his country as a veteran of the United States Navy. Following his military service, he dedicated many years of hard work as a fleet superintendent for Wonder Bread and Hostess, where he was known for his strong work ethic, dependability, and leadership.
He is survived by his loving children, Taylor Scott Bruce and his wife, Debra, and Sandra Bruce Simmons and her husband, Spencer. He was a devoted grandfather to Kateland Melissa Bruce Leuci and her husband, Jack, Jacob Scott Bruce and his wife, Logan-Ann, and Luke Lee Bruce; great-grandfather of Hayden Marshall Bruce, Reagan Marie Bruce, and Nolan Silas Leuci. He is also survived by his devoted sister, Ruby Ann Bruce Burrows Midgett.
Buck will be remembered as a hardworking man who loved children and animals. The family is thankful for all the prayers, support, and God's grace during this time of tremendous sorrow.
